Airline guide - international airlines - Thai Airways

Thai Airways

The timeless tradition of gracious Thai hospitality is as much a hallmark of THAI as it is of the kingdom of Thailand itself. When you step onboard a THAI aircraft you will be greeted with a warm Sawasdee (a traditional Thai welcome) just as gentle Thai's would invite you into their home.


Royal first class

The Royal First Class treatment begins when travellers are met curb-side at Bangkok's Suvarnabhumi airport and escorted to a luxurious lounge for effortless check-in.

Seating

Once onboard, the luxury continues. Enjoy the privacy of a segregated cabin boasting the latest innovation in luxury – newly installed sleeper seating. Electronically controlled, the newly designed shell seats convert to superbly comfortable beds, with 180 degrees of recline, almost 7 feet of space to stretch out in and fully adjustable leg and foot rests, making them truly state-of-the-art.

Royal silk class

For frequent business travellers, for whom flying is often a major element of their working week, THAI's Royal Silk Class delivers an outstanding option.

Seating

Royal Silk Class seats on each 747-400 and A340-600 aircraft include bed lengths of 76 inches, a pitch of 60 inches and 167 degree recline. On the new 777-200ER aircraft the features include a bed length of 70 inches,
pitch of 61 inches and 163 degrees of recline.

Entertainment

THAI's new interactive Audio-Video On-Demand (AVOD) entertainment system, available on its B777-200ER and A340-500/600 aircraft, offers literally hundreds of entertainment options. With larger screens and touch control commands, passengers can choose between many of the latest multilingual hit movies, classic oldies and popular TV programs.

There are news, travel, destination and information channels, music from jazz to classical, Asian and Western, to please every taste. And there are interactive games and kids cartoons. Plus, toys are always available to keep children occupied, and newspapers and international magazines are offered, including THAI's own Sawasdee magazine, providing interesting reading and information on in-flight entertainment, THAI routes and services.

Alliances

THAI is one of the founding members of the Star Alliance network, the world's first and largest global airline partnership, offering convenience, comfort and the flexibility of travel almost anywhere on Earth.


The last word

THAI's home, Bangkok's new Suvarnabhumi airport, is the largest single terminal airport in the world. The airport offers lounges, an airport hotel with a spa, over 45 dining venues and a huge range of shopping.
